Geoprobe Systems

Geoprobe Systems®, a leading manufacturer of drilling equipment headquartered in Salina, Kansas, partnered with Artisun Solar to install rooftop solar across three major buildings at its manufacturing campus. Focused on operational efficiency and smart infrastructure investments, Geoprobe turned to solar to lock in energy savings and reinforce its long-term growth strategy.

Artisun Solar engineered and installed solar arrays across the East, Middle, and West buildings, with a combined system size of nearly 650 kW. The system is designed to reduce overhead costs, increase energy independence, and deliver long-term environmental benefits—helping Geoprobe stay competitive while building a more resilient future.

Project Details:

  • Location: Salina, Kansas

  • System Size:

    • East Building (Welding & Assembly): 249.69 kW (609 modules)

    • Middle Building (Office): 49.2 kW (120 modules)

    • West Building (Large Assembly & Paint): 349.32 kW (852 modules)

  • Total System Size: 649 kW
  • AC Output:
    • East Building: 175 KW

    • Middle Building: 33.3 KW

    • West Building: 237.5 KW

  • Environmental Impact: 13,342.4 metric tons of CO2 emissions

  • Incentives Utilized: USDA grant, ITC, State Depreciation, Federal MACRS Bonus Depreciation

  • Utility Provider: Evergy

  • Type of Installation: Rooftop
